Regioselective oxidation of cholic acid and its 7β epimer by using o-iodoxybenzoic acid.

Prasad S Dangate1, Chetan L Salunke, Krishnacharya G Akamanchi.   

Abstract

Rational exploration directed by DFT (density functional theory) based atomic Fukui indices, lead to development of regioselective oxidation of cholic acid and its 7β epimer by o-iodoxybenzoic acid. In case of cholic acid only, 7α-hydroxyl underwent oxidation, where as in its 7β epimer the selectivity was towards 12α-hydroxy group. Since these oxidations are the key steps in synthesis of ursodeoxycholic acid starting from cholic acid these findings may be useful in devising a protection free synthetic route.
